About me

I am licensed in New York and California with over 10 years of professional work experience. I have experience in helping clients with stress and anxiety, motivation, self-esteem, and confidence, depression, & executive and professional coaching. I believe that you are the expert of your story and that you have many strengths that will assist you in overcoming things that challenge you. Taking the first step to seeking a more fulfilling and happier life takes courage. I am here to support you in that process.
